PURPOSE:To make the production of a battery easy and to retard the generation of decomposition product to increase the performance by using a nonaqueous electrolyte in which sodium ions in organic solvent are replaced with lithium ions. CONSTITUTION:An organic electrolyte is prepared by dissolving sodium hexafluorophosphate in a mixture of dioxolane and dimethoxyethane which are purified by distillation. The organic electrolyte is put into a container, and electrolysis is conducted by using a lithium plate on an anode and a nickel plate as a cathode. With the progress of the electrolysis, lithium ions dissolve in the electrolyte from the lithium plate and sodium having reduction potential different from lithium preferentially deposits on the nickel plate, and finally sodium ions in the electrolyte are replaced with lithium ions. A positive elec trode 1 is pressed against the inner bottom of a positive can 3 through a current collector 2, and the obtained electrolyte is poured on the positive electrode 1, then a battery is assembled. |
